Step 3: enable payload compression on the Droverline telemetry ingest path. All collectors now emit the compact frame format; the legacy endpoint stays up for two more weeks to drain stragglers. Dashboards were updated last sprint, so compressed and raw counts reconcile automatically. For the sync, note that staging already runs with the following configuration values.

settings of bafof-tagep:
[frador]
port = 9300
region = west-1
host = frador.norvacorp.corp
timeout_ms = 3000
retries = 5

Q: The Shrinkray CLI fails mid-batch with "credential expired" — fix? A: Shrinkray caches a signing token for the Pixelbarn storage tier; when it expires mid-run, resized images stop uploading. Kill the run, purge ~/.shrinkray/token, and re-authenticate. Re-auth against the sealed keystore requires the on-call recovery passphrase, which is provided immediately below this entry.

strongbox words: druvan-lamys-eliius-jorax-istox-soreth-ulays-gilix-ralix-oliiel-norwyn-casvan-praius

INTERNAL MEMO — Sales Leads

Counsel has advised that Torvik Systems is disputing our redistribution rights for the Lanterna plugin bundled with Apex Relay. Until resolved, pause all renewals that include Lanterna and route affected quotes through Dena Marsh for substitute terms. Expect a settlement update within three weeks. The confidential note below outlines how this affects our broader plans.

management briefing: Only 33 of the 205 pilot accounts renewed Kasath, so a churn review is set for October 17. Weniusek Logistics is in early talks to buy Holethax Freight for about $345.6 million.

Overview for reviewers: the Hallstone audio-guide app streams narration clips keyed to exhibit beacons. The mobile client caches the next three tracks based on visitor position, and the backend invalidates caches when curators republish a tour. Pay attention to the beacon-mapping diff in this PR. The publishing service signs requests to the media store, and its env file sets that signing secret on the next line.

sealed setting: LEDGER_TOKEN20=6148d35bbb480b0ab79e